José González Shares Heartfelt New Single “Pajarito”


Swedish-Argentine songwriter José González has released “Pajarito,” a playful and lighthearted new single sung in Spanish. Written with his children in mind, the track beautifully merges his signature, tender acoustic guitar style with bright, gentle melodies.

Speaking on the track, González says he aims to write songs that are “timeless, simple, and carefree.” He explains, “‘Pajarito’ is about growing up, learning things, and eventually becoming independent.”

As is common in his work, the song carries a deeper “existential undertone.” González notes, “the meaning of life is something that can emerge gradually as one gets to know the world, more as something you discover for yourself.”

The song was inspired by classics like Simon & Garfunkel’s “59th Street Bridge Song” and Silvio Rodríguez’s “Río,” as well as the many children’s songs that are now part of his family life. “Pajarito” is a direct companion to a previous track, “Lilla Gumman,” which he wrote for his daughter, Laura. “Of course I had to write a song dedicated to Mateo as well!” he adds.

Even the single’s artwork, a “Dala bird” painted by his partner Hannele Fernström, is a personal nod, inspired by Swedish folk art.

José González is set to embark on a North American tour and is currently in the studio working on his fifth studio album, the first since 2021’s Local Valley.
